Graduate Ambassadors 2019/20

Northumbria are hiring for their Graduate Ambassadors for the 2019/20 academic year! This an exciting, fast-paced one year fixed contract based in our marketing team, delivering presentations and workshops in schools and colleges up and down the country. The role start date will be in early August.

Essential requirements include:

  • Studied as UK Home Student and experience of the UK education system from a young age
  • Completed an undergraduate honours degree at Northumbria within the last three years
  • Ability to relate to current students aged 9-18
  • Full driving licence
  • Willingness to work evenings and weekends
